Cheapest Available Ringwood and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 10,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Ringwood, OK is the Studio-EFF Model starting from $550 at Oakwood West . The second most affordable Ringwood 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bed, 1 Bath Model Model at The Willows starting at $569 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Ringwood is currently $1,091.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Ringwood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Ringwood with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Ringwood is at Oakwood West listed at $550.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Ringwood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Ringwood is $1,091.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Ringwood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Ringwood is a 1,040 square feet unit starting from $1,972 at The Encore Apartments.

What is the average size for Ringwood 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Ringwood is currently 738 sq ft.
